Flip key

A flip key is a type of car key with a blade that folds or "flips" inside the key fob after it is not being used. This design helps protect the blade of the key from harm and reduces the size of the key for easier carrying.

The flip key is also known as a switchblade, and it has become an increasingly popular choice for drivers because of its sleek design and convenience. It also offers a range of remote control functions that can be controlled with pressing the button. This includes locking doors and unlocking them, opening the trunk, and remote start.

They also have an electronic transponder that connects to an immobilizer system within the vehicle to prevent unauthorized starts. They have to be programmed similar to other electronic keys, to work with the vehicle. This can be accomplished through a dealership or a locksmith who has special equipment.

Valet key

Valet keys are a great method to transfer your car keys to an attendant at the valet or repair shop mechanic. They are smaller versions of the master key that can start your car, but they are unable to open the trunk and cut Car Key glove box. They are generally used on luxury cars that come with a lot of expensive items inside. They aren't completely safe and can be stolen should they not be kept in a secure place. If you're worried about your possessions, then you should ensure that the car came with a key for valet parking and keep it in a secure place.

It is also a nice feature that a valet keys can lock the doors as well as the trunk if the battery of the FOB fails. This is useful for people who frequently lend their cars to other people, such as taxi drivers. But, many thieves are aware of the fact that they could use a valet keys to take your car. The key has an already cut tip that won't open the trunk lock. Furthermore, the keys are a different color to distinguish them from the normal master key.

Some brands also include a chip on the valet key that blocks the car's computer from moving above a certain speed. This could stop your car from being taken for a joyride.

Although a valet key can't open the trunk and glove box, it's still possible for thieves to gain entry into your car and take your items. You can stop this from happening by locking your car's glove box and trunk before giving the valet key to someone else. It's also a good idea to hide your valuables in the trunk and glove box before you leave your car for repairs or to someone else.

Most new cars have a valet-key that only powers the engine. Some even come with a "valet" switch which locks the car's glove box and trunk. Transponder key

Transponder keys are required by a lot of modern vehicles to begin. The high-security car keys have a computer chip embedded in the head, along with copper wiring connecting to the onboard computer of the vehicle. When the key is placed into the ignition barrel and a pulse of electromagnetic energy is sent through the coil to the chip. The chip then sends the identification code of the car. If the ID code matches identical, the immobilizer will be disarmed and the engine can begin.

A standard transponder resembles car keys made of metal, with a plastic top. This plastic piece houses the transponder. It is available in three different types of keys that include a standard-cut key such as this one and a laser-cut key (also called a sidewinder or tibbe), Cut Car Key and an Tibbe.

The top of the key's plastic has a unique serial number that's etched on the surface. This information is needed to make a matching key for the car. Locksmiths can program and cut a new transponder at a fraction of the cost of what dealers would charge.

When the key is inserted in the ignition the transponder chip emits an RF signal to the antenna ring. The signal is accompanied by an identification code that is identical to one stored in the memory of the car. If the car can recognize the chip, it will shut off the immobilizer and allow the engine to begin. This is an excellent security feature, as it is virtually impossible to wire cars equipped with this technology.
